How far into the ground can you place a water tank?

Some people, when they buy or have a water tank installed would like to bury their tank, this can be done to reduce the height of the tank – especially if it is blocking the view, or to hide it away completely. Steel tanks will corrode if buried, so, for that reason, they are best left above ground, however concrete in ground water tanks can be buried, as can poly water tanks.

When it comes to poly tanks it’s important that you just don’t bury *any* poly tank. Those standard *above ground* tanks have not been designed to withstand the pressures of the earth and if they are not properly supported they can collapse due to the outside pressure. Having said that you can partially bury a poly water tank.

Before you start burying an in-ground water tank it’s important to get the advice of an engineer as the desired depth, type of soils and the location needs to be evaluated by an expert before partially burying your tank. This is to ensure foundations are not eroded and your tank will be properly supported.

It’s best not to bury a poly tank more than 1 metre into the ground and your hole should be 300mm or 12 inches wider than the diameter of the base of your water tank. If you plan to bury two tanks you need to dig two separate holes. You must prepare the foundations for your tank as normal, that is it must still sit on a compact, level and flat base. Bases can include concrete, brick, gravel or solid dolomite between 300mm and 400mm deep.

Ensure that the surrounding soil left in the walls of the hole are solid if there is any major water seepage into the hole from the surrounding soil the site will not be suitable

Once the tank has been placed on the base, fill your tank with water then backfill the hole with cement powder and crusher dust compact just 75 to 100mm at a time.

It’s important that tanks be buried into the ground only half way up its wall height and that your outlet that picks up from the tank comes through the tank roof, or alternate plumbing from the base outlet is needed. If there are 2 x 90mm inlets coming into the tank, you will need at least 2 x 90mm overflow pipes. Overflow must be piped away from the tank

You can bury your poly tank completely – you just have to buy a tank that has been designed to be an in-ground water tank. In-ground tanks are designed to provide you with a wholly hidden water storage solution, they are suitable for installation under a driveway, pathway or garden.

Building a brand-new home, updating an existing home, or, you’ve moved into a new home and want to add a rain water tank, wouldn’t it be great if you could have an in-ground water tank installed under your deck? Have the extra convenience of an in-ground water tank, but have it hidden away. If you hadn’t thought about it before, installing a rain water tank under your deck has become a hugely popular choice amongst home owners.

Under-deck water tanks generally sit between the standard stump widths of your deck and will remain hidden from site. Bladder style tanks come in a huge range of sizes to suit any available space under your home, or, under your deck.

These under deck style tanks work in the same way as your standard in-ground water tanks, but access to the top of the tank is restricted as the tank is a sealed unit without an inlet strainer. For this reason, it’s advisable to have a low maintenance leaf filter installed in an accessible part of your downpipe instead. This is to prevent anydebris from entering your tank, after all, clean water into your tank, means you get clean water out of your tank.

The overflow on an under-deck water tank, works in the same way as a standard tank, any surplus water is piped into your stormwater connection. If one tank isn’t enough, multiple under deck tanks can be linked together provided all overflow points are at the same level.

If you already have an in-ground water tank installed, you can’t always be sure you will always have a good supply of rainwater. The amount of water you have, will depend on where you live and the rainfall in your area.

In-ground rainwater tanks require very little maintenance and should give you many years of trouble free use. However, to keep your tank in tip-top shape there are some things you can do to get the best from your in-ground water tank year after year.

 

Check your gutters

Your gutters and downpipes are a key component when it comes to diverting water from your roof and into your tank, sadly they are often over-looked by many water tank owners. A gutter that is blocked is more likely to over-flow when it rains heavily, and an overflowing gutter won’t fill your tank as quickly as guttering that is free-flowing. It is important to prevent leaves and debris from falling into your gutters, but that isn’t always as simple as it seems. Some effective ways are to have gutter guards installed or downpipe screens. Alternatively, you should clean your gutters regularly. If you are cleaning them always take care when using ladders. If you own a two-story home call a professional gutter cleaning company to clean your gutters using a powerful vacuum cleaner, that is the easiest way.

 

Check your First Flush device

When it rains, the first flush device is used to prevent the first lot of water from your roof – where most of the dirt and debris will be, from entering your tank. This first dirty water goes into the first flush device until it is full, a plastic ball then floats to the top of the device and directs the cleaner water into your tank. Meanwhile, at the bottom, a flow restrictor slowly releases the dirty water to *reset* the device for the next rainfall. The only component that really needs attention is the flow restrictor as it can often become blocked with dirt and debris and will need to be cleaned after each heavy rainfall event. If you don’t clean the restrictor regularly, the device will remain full of dirty water which will become stagnant, and, with the device full it can’t catch the next *first flush* of dirty water.

 

How to clean your first flush device

  • Unscrew the bottom of the first flush device, but take care, you don’t want to get splashed by dirty water.
  • Rinse out the bottom cap that you unscrewed, along with it’s components with fresh water
  • Put everything back the way it was.

The first flush device is now ready for the next rainfall, and you will know that only the cleanest water is entering your tank.

Prepare your site for an in-ground water tank

Concrete in ground water tanks weigh a lot, and, it is for this reason that the hole into which the tank is being placed has been correctly prepared before the water tank arrives. With the hole already in place and properly set up, when your in-ground water tank is delivered it can be maneuvered straight into the hole.

The hole for your water tank needs to be dug larger than the water tank itself, but to the correct depth – this is so the tank will clear all the sides when it is placed into the hole.  When your hole is excavated it needs to provide no less than 300mm clearance between the outside of the tank and your hole. There are some council regulations or ground conditions that may require the clearance to be even greater, or, the excavation walls may need to be battered back to ensure the walls do not collapse during the excavation.

When it comes to the depth of the excavation there should be at least 75mm of blue metal or sand spread in the bottom of the hole – this should also be level as it forms the base on which your new in-ground water tank will sit.

How deep the excavation is will also depend not only on the height of the tank but also, it’s design and how far below the surface you want or need the tank to be.

In most cases, in-ground water tanks are delivered to the site on the back of a truck – truck/trailer combo. These trucks can be up to 19 meters long, 2.5 meters wide and can weigh up to ten tonnes. You will also need to take this into account when you are organising your water tanks delivery as there needs to be suitable access to your property for the truck.

If access to your property is via a dirt road if it has been raining heavily prior to delivery will access be affected? Depending on your situation a truck can be reversed down a driveway – if it isn’t too long, but, if the tank needs to be taken down a long road or driveway, there needs to be a suitable turning area that takes into account the length and width of the truck.

You also need to consider the fact that the tank on the back of the truck can be up to 5 meters in height, depending on the tank chosen. Check your road for any power lines and tree branches that may impede access. Allow at least a 5-meter clearance for the tuck and the tank.

Are there any underground septic tanks, or sewers under the access road or turning area that the truck might damage?

Comparison of Underground and Aboveground Tanks

The importance of water storage cannot be understated. This is why more people all around Australia are getting into water harvesting and storage and installing water storage tanks on their properties. With storage tanks, however, there is the matter of deciding whether to opt for above ground or an in-ground storage tank. Both options have their advantages and their unique drawbacks as well. To help you make an informed decision, we shall take a look at both types of tanks and the benefits they offer.

In-ground Water tanks

These are tanks that are buried inside the ground somewhere within your residence, and the water is then piped up into your home. They come in various sizes, depending on your water storage needs, from 3000 litres all the way to 11000 litres. Some of the benefits of underground water tanks include:

  • They can be installed anywhere on your property, including under your driveway, as long as they are adequately reinforced. Underground concrete tanks are best suited for such an installation. This gives you the freedom to make the best use of the rest of your property.
  • They tend to last longer in comparison. This is because they are completely protected from harmful elements such as heat, cold, tree branches and strong winds, which could damage the tank’s integrity over time. These damaging elements also include wildfires.
  • They literally take up zero space and do not embellish your property. This is one of the reasons why in-ground water tanks are popular in Sydney, where space and restrictions could be an issue.
  • The major disadvantage is the cost if underground water tank installation. The initial cost is however offset by the maintenance costs over time as well as all the other benefits that come with it.

Above ground water tanks

These tanks are installed on a platform, above the ground in your compound. They also come not only in different sizes but also types, with round tanks differing from their slimline counterparts. Here are some of the benefits of installing an above ground tank:

  • The installation process is cheaper as compared to in-ground tanks. This is because you are not required to make any sort of excavation or engineering. The platforms are also relatively cheap to construct.
  • They are easy to clean. Every once in a while, tanks need to be cleaned and silt removed. With above ground tanks, this process is relatively more straightforward, since all that is required is to hose down the inside and tilt the tank to drain out the dirty water.
  • Being semi-permanent, they can be installed in houses where the possibility of moving is imminent, or in places that are rarely occupied. This makes them ideal for campsites and cabins, as well as rental properties.
  • Above ground water tanks are however prone to damage from the elements such as wind and wildfires. They are also open to the effects of temperature changes, reacting to both extreme cold and the harsh heat of the Australian summers.
  • Above ground tanks also come with the possibility of being vandalised or intentionally contaminated. If left improperly covered, they pose a danger to pets such as cats, who have been known to fall into them and drown. They also occupy space in the surface and could be subject to restrictions, unlike many underground tank installations.

What to Expect During the Installation of an Underground Water Tank

When it comes to water tanks, underground tanks have proved to be the most durable and advantageous storage option. Unlike above ground water tanks, underground water tanks can be built to hold a large capacity. They are well hidden below the ground, and this leaves space on your porch for other uses.

In some places within Australia, the winter temperatures can get to chilly lows, and this may freeze the water in above ground water tanks. During summer the stored water heats up, and the temperatures may become overwhelmingly high. Underground water tanks do not suffer this problem. These tanks can maintain water at a constant temperature regardless of the season. Moreover, with an underground tank, your water storage is safe from vandalism and destruction. Here is what you should expect when it comes to underground water tank installation.

The first step in installing an underground water tank involves surveying the site of excavation. Different sites require different approaches when it comes to excavation. Some parts of Australia are rocky, and this may make digging a daunting task. Other areas have unique soils that may be unfavourable for underground tanks. Moreover, the excavators may need to map their digging plan in case your house is in close proximity to the excavation site. Once everything is planned, the excavation can commence.

The size of the tank is entirely dependent on the client. The bigger the tank, the more the need for reinforcement. Most underground tanks are constructed using concrete and more often than not, steel reinforcements are used in the build.

For underground tanks, the piping has to be laid down as the tank is being built. This is because the inlet and outlet systems of the tank are part and parcel of the build. The tanks often have an access route that is normally covered to avoid water contamination. Once the tank is complete, the piping can be hooked to the main water system. A pumping system may be installed alongside the underground water tank. This system builds up enough pressure to get the stored water into the main water system.

Most underground water tanks have an overflow system. The purpose of this system is to prevent the tank from overflowing and flooding your premises. Ball valves have been around since the Victorian times, but they are still used in many water tanks. This simple device closes and opens the water inlet depending on the water level in the tank.

The installation of an underground water tank is a meticulous process. It involves well-calculated planning that starts with a survey of the site. The mixing of the concrete has to be perfect, and there is no room for error. To avoid cracks, the installation process has to be spot on. A well-installed tank will serve you for years.

What to Expect During The Installation Process

The installation of an in-ground water tank begins with it’s creation at the factory. All tanks are individually wet cast from 40mpa steel fibre reinforced concrete, this means there are no joins between the floor and the walls. Thanks to a one-pour casting a water tight seal is ensured to meet the requirements of AS1546.1 a rigorous manufacturing process is in place. All inlets and outlets are cast in the tank for extra strength, the lid is also bonded and sealed in the factory.

For your security and peace of mind all tanks satisfy the Basix requirements for swimming pools, houses and house renovations in New South Wales, with a 30-year structural integrity guarantee in place with every single in-ground water tank sold.

All tanks are manufactured at our facilities in Sydney’s South-West and delivered to locations all across New South Wales and the Australian Capital Territory.

One of the biggest disruptions during the actual installation process is the excavation. While it can put some home owners *off* having an in-ground water tank installed the long-term benefits of opting for an in-ground water tank outweigh any negatives.

To settle a water tank in the ground, with no visibility and no chances of *floating* it’s important that a large hole is created. It is also important that the hole is not any bigger than it needs to be in order to maintain the integrity of the earth structure surrounding the installation, as this will in its own way assist with support.

Although the removal of earth is inconvenient, once the water tank is in place and the earth has been replaced, you’ll have a water tank you can’t see, leaving your views uninterrupted. If you have a small yard where space is critical, you don’t want precious space being taken up by a water tank.

Once the hole has been created, the tank is lowered into the hole by a crane, gaps around the tank are backfilled by sand, or metal dust and cement dust. The tank is filled with water to check for stability, pipes etc are fitted in place and the top section of the tank is covered over.

The Benefits of Under Deck Water Tanks

If you have very limited space in your back yard, installing a traditional style water tank can be challenging. Under deck water tanks have been designed to fit into those vacant spaces under your decking area, which provides a functional and smart solution to your space issues.

Under deck water tanks work in just the same way as your in-ground water tanks, however because these tanks are under decking access to the top of the tank is restricted, so these tanks come as a sealed unit without an inlet strainer. For this reason, it’s advised that a standard low maintenance leaf filter is installed in an accessible section of your downpipe to stop debris from entering the tank.

Just as with inground water tanks – if you only allow clean water into your tank, you’ll get clean water out.

A 90mm connection is used on the inlet to your tank to ensure a water tight seal, with the overflow working the same way as your standard overflow, with surplus water pipped into the stormwater connection. It’s also recommended that a mosquito strainer is fitted at an accessible point along the overflow pipe for easy cleaning and removal. The outlet of a tank can be connected to your pump, or to additional tanks using a hose and 25mm threaded connectors. Multiple tanks can be linked together provided all the overflow points are on the same level.
